Career path

Career Role (Pain Management Nurse) Description
Pain Management Nurse Specialist Provides advanced pain management care, develops individualised treatment plans, and assesses patient progress within diverse healthcare settings. High demand for specialists in chronic pain management.
Acute Pain Nurse Manages acute pain relief for patients in hospital settings, focusing on post-operative care and managing pain associated with injury or illness. Essential role requiring strong assessment skills.
Palliative Care Nurse (Pain Management Focus) Works with patients facing life-limiting illnesses, providing holistic pain management and symptom control. Requires specialized knowledge in end-of-life care and pain management.

Executive Certificate in Pain Management for nurses is increasingly significant in the UK's evolving healthcare landscape. The rising prevalence of chronic pain, affecting an estimated 28 million adults in the UK (NHS Digital, 2023), necessitates specialized expertise in pain assessment, management, and patient advocacy. This certificate equips nurses with advanced skills in pharmacological and non-pharmacological pain management techniques, addressing the current demand for holistic, patient-centered care. The program directly addresses the UK's need for improved pain management strategies within the National Health Service (NHS), improving patient outcomes and reducing healthcare costs associated with chronic pain.
